Hello everybody,
Who doesn’t want to be transformed? There is a reason that
the self-help section at Barnes and Noble Bookstore is
enormous. From low-fat cooking to how to use your own
body weight as a gym we can see many covers of computer
edited models who have more abdominal muscles than you can
count and are tanner than the backside of a misbehaving boy in
the 1920’s. We constantly want to be better.
To transform our lives is never easy. Think of a time when we
needed to budget and cut back on expenses; it is hard! Maybe
the doctor asked us to lose a few pounds, and all we could do
was think of our favorite snack and ask ourselves if life was
worth living if we can’t have our Twinkies and Leinenkugel’s!
Sometimes it hurts to give things up, even those things that
end up hurting us.
Lent is not a season in which we flail ourselves because we are
sadistic and want to feel pain. That is wrong. Rather Lent is
more like our souls hitting the gym. As anyone who has ever
worked out knows, there are two types of hurt. The first type
is when you ache because you did something foolish. Rather
than follower proper form, you just grabbed some weights and
pulled all sorts of muscles in ways God did not intend them to
move. This is when we bite off more than we can chew during
Lent. Like a scrawny freshman who hopes the bulk up bigger
than Hulk Hogan in one session; we end up doing more harm
than good. Convinced that we are going to do a dozen
different things in Lent, but only find ourselves becoming
more frustrated by our failure.
The second type of hurt is like one after a good workout or
long run. One thing I learned when I run is that a distance
race is all about patience and timing. Figuring out your pace
AND THEN STICKING TO IT. It can be so easy to run so
fast during those first few miles, high on endorphins and
Gatorade, only to find out that that by mile 20 you need a
wheelbarrow to move your derriere as your current pace
approximates molasses in Antarctica.
So, as we complete our first full week of Lent, I want to cheer
you on as you continue your disciples of prayer, fasting, and
almsgiving! Now is a good time to re-evaluate your choices
and decisions. Are you embracing the disciplines and growing
closer to God? Hopefully, we can aid one another as we
journey not only to Calvary, but to our own Mount Tabor and
be transformed likes Christ’s radiant image. May your light be
blinding!
May God bless you always,
Father Hennes

Bishops Grant Dispensation in Honor of the
Feast of St. Patrick. The bishops of Wisconsin
announce a special dispensation for Catholics
statewide from adhering to the law of abstinence
for Friday, March 17, 2017. This Lenten
dispensation will allow the faithful to celebrate the
Feast of St. Patrick. Those who utilize the dispensation
should perform another act of penance (self-denial, charity,
prayer, etc.) in observance of the day.

A Prayer for Lent
O gracious Master, infuse in our hearts the spotless light of Your
Divine Wisdom and open the eyes of our mind that we may understand the
teachings of Your Gospel. Instill in us also the fear of Your blessed commandments,
so that having curbed all carnal desires, we may lead a spiritual life, both thinking and
doing everything to please You. For You, O Christ, our God, are the enlightenment
of our souls and bodies; and to You we render glory, together with Your eternal
Father, and with Your all holy, life-creating Spirit, now and ever, and forever.
